Abstract
An apparatus (,) for inflating an inflatable vehicle occupant protection device (,) comprises an inflator structure (,) defining a chamber (,) for containing a quantity of inflation fluid (,) under pressure. The inflator structure (,) has a rupturable wall portion (,) blocking fluid flow out of the chamber (,). An actuatable initiator (,) is connected with the inflator structure (,) for generating combustion products. The initiator (,) has a central axis (,). A spherical projectile (,) is supported adjacent to the initiator (,) and is movable away from the initiator under the force of the combustion products of the initiator into engagement with the wall portion (,) to rupture the wall portion. The apparatus (,) includes a focusing sleeve (,) for constraining the spherical projectile (,) to move in a predetermined direction from the initiator (,) to the wall portion (,). The focusing sleeve (,) has an axis (,) located on the axis (,) of the initiator (,).
